18 Tennyson Dr, Delahey is a 4 bedroom, 2 bathroom House with 2 parking spaces and was built in 1990. The property has a land size of 662m2 and floor size of 140m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in July 2020.

The size of Delahey is approximately 3.6 square kilometres. There are 9 parks, covering nearly 5.7% of the total area. The population of Delahey in 2016 was 8339 people. By 2021 the population was 8077 showing a population decline of 3.1%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Delahey is 20-29 years. Households in Delahey are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Delahey work in a clerical occupation.In 2021, 73.60% of the homes in Delahey were owner-occupied compared with 73.80% in 2016.
Delahey has 3,224 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Delahey have seen a 15.70%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 26.43% increase. As at 31 July 2026:
